Caused by: java.lang.ClassNotFoundException: ch.qos.logback.core.joran.spi.JoranException
- 确保这以下两个包都已经导入到了项目中来, 而且版本要一致:
logback-classic-0.9.24.jar
logback-core-0.9.24.jar
如果你没有的话, 没关系, 我带了http://download.csdn.net/detail/love_legain/9880937
如果你的项目用的maven的话, 请参考:http://blog.csdn.net/yinzn2011/article/details/50822242这篇文章;
附录:
java.lang.NoClassDefFoundError: ch/qos/logback/core/joran/spi/JoranException
at org.slf4j.LoggerFactory.bind(LoggerFactory.java:129)
at org.slf4j.LoggerFactory.performInitialization(LoggerFactory.java:108)
at org.slf4j.LoggerFactory.getILoggerFactory(LoggerFactory.java:302)
at org.slf4j.LoggerFactory.getLogger(LoggerFactory.java:276)
at org.apache.ibatis.logging.slf4j.Slf4jImpl.<init>(Slf4jImpl.java:33)
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method)
at sun.reflect.NativeConstructorAccessorImpl.newInstance(NativeConstructorAccessorImpl.java:57)
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(DelegatingConstructorAccessorImpl.java:45)
at java.lang.reflect.Constructor.newInstance(Constructor.java:525)
at org.apache.ibatis.logging.LogFactory.setImplementation(LogFactory.java:127)
at org.apache.ibatis.logging.LogFactory.useSlf4jLogging(LogFactory.java:87)
at org.apache.ibatis.logging.LogFactory$1.run(LogFactory.java:36)
at org.apache.ibatis.logging.LogFactory.tryImplementation(LogFactory.java:117)
at org.apache.ibatis.logging.LogFactory.<clinit>(LogFactory.java:34)
at org.mybatis.spring.SqlSessionFactoryBean.<clinit>(SqlSes